Overview
After years of hospitalization for alcoholism, a techno musician makes her son swear to never let her spend the rest of her life in an institution. When her doctors diagnose her with permanent brain damage, 20-year-old Adam, who is deaf and completely on his own, must decide whether to break his promise or help her die...
